Establishes new Minnesota Statute section 256.9755 governing caregiver support programs administered by area agencies on aging and the Minnesota Board on Aging.
-
Sets program goals to support family caregivers of persons with Alzheimer's disease or related dementias living in the community through in-home and community-based programs.
-
Requires funds to be used consistently with the federal Older Americans Act caregiver support program to provide social, nonmedical, community-based services and activities that offer respite for caregivers and social interaction for participants.
-
Directs the Minnesota Board on Aging to allocate state and federal caregiver support program funds to area agencies on aging in a manner consistent with federal requirements.
-
Appropriates $200,000 from the general fund in fiscal year 2017 to the commissioner of human services for the Minnesota Board on Aging for caregiver support programs, added to the base budget.
